[ARCHIVED] Serious Injury Crash on East Day Mt. Spokane Road

Spokane County Sheriff’s Office Deputies responded to a serious injury collision on East Day Mt. Spokane Road and Lowe Road in North Spokane County yesterday afternoon at approximately 4:15 p.m.

Deputies learned a red Ford pickup, traveling north, failed to stop at the stop sign at Lowe Road and East Day Mt. Spokane Road. The Ford collided with a Honda Accord traveling west on East Day Mt. Spokane Road.

The adult male driver of the Honda was seriously injured in the crash and was air lifted to a local hospital by Med Star due to his injuries. His injuries are severe but he is listed in stable condition.

Collison Investigators responded to the scene and believe impairment was a factor.

The 36-year-old male driver of the Ford was evaluated by Deputy Todd Miller, a Certified Drug Recognition Expert (DRE). After the evaluation, Deputy Miller obtained a search warrant for a sample of the driver’s blood. The sample will be sent to the Washington State Crime Lab for testing.

This investigation continues and the driver could face charges of Vehicular Assault, a felony.
